@deutrino @quinn yeah. I used to be pretty active there, years and years ago.

The sad thing is Diaspora* used to be the biggest of the FLOSS federated social networks, and they kinda acted up because of this. Never properly documented their protocol, I believe, and were definitely not interested in implementing any other protocol.

It's a sad irony that at some point Mastodon and broader ActivityPub-verse grew way larger than they've ever been and now they're kinda in a pickle.
